Whistleblowing Guidelines
1. Objective
At Smart Staff Connect, we are devoted to operating with integrity, complying with legal standards, and upholding our organisational values. Encouraging openness and transparency through whistleblowing is vital to maintaining these commitments and fostering a trustworthy work environment. This document provides team members with guidance on raising concerns and details the protection and assistance available to those who report in good faith. It also outlines the responsibilities of each unit to ensure a robust whistleblowing framework.
2. Applicability
This guideline applies to all personnel associated with Smart Staff Connect, including employees, contractors, consultants, and agency workers, in the context of their roles within the organisation.
3. Principles
Smart Staff Connect promotes an open environment where individuals feel confident in voicing concerns about potential misconduct. Reports made in good faith are valued and protected from any negative consequences.
4. Reporting Issues
You should report any actions or behaviours that may breach laws, company policies, or our ethical standards. Please note that this process is not intended for everyday workplace grievances, which should be addressed through your manager or the HR team.
When direct communication with the concerned party is not possible, the following channels are available:
- Reach out to your immediate manager.
- Escalate the issue to senior management or a department leader.
- Connect with the HR, Legal, or Compliance teams.
- Use the confidential Smart Staff Connect Whistleblower Hotline ([Insert Number]).
Reports can be submitted anonymously if preferred.
5. Handling Reports
Every concern raised will be reviewed carefully and addressed in a timely and professional manner. If an investigation is required, it will be conducted in line with company protocols, ensuring confidentiality. Information will only be shared with relevant parties as needed.
Any personal data provided in connection with a whistleblowing report will be handled in compliance with applicable data protection laws, including the UK Data Protection Act 2018.
6. Protection Against Retaliation
Smart Staff Connect strictly prohibits any form of retaliation against those who report concerns in good faith. Individuals who raise valid concerns will not face adverse treatment, even if the matter is later found to be unsubstantiated. If you believe you are experiencing retaliation, report it immediately. Those found engaging in retaliatory actions will face disciplinary measures, potentially including termination.
Whistleblowers are also protected by law under the UK Public Interest Disclosure Act 1998, ensuring confidentiality and safeguarding against retribution.
7. Team Responsibilities
Each unit within Smart Staff Connect is responsible for maintaining an effective whistleblowing system by adhering to the following principles:
- Leadership Commitment: Senior management demonstrates a clear commitment to integrity and accountability.
- Accessible Guidelines: Whistleblowing policies are easily available and well-communicated.
- Formal Channels: Units must establish and maintain structured reporting mechanisms, including:
- Professional departments such as HR, Legal, and Compliance.
- Access to senior management or executive leadership.
- Regular compliance declarations.
- Feedback opportunities, such as exit interviews.
- Training and Awareness: Regular training ensures all staff are informed about reporting mechanisms and how concerns are managed.
- Thorough Investigations: All issues are examined diligently, and corrective actions are implemented as necessary.
- Monitoring and Review: Regular oversight and reporting ensure continual improvement and adherence to standards.
